Personal data Johanna Josephine Nicolette Martha Verwaaijen 

  • She was born on July 9, 1875 in Arnhem, Gelderland, Nederland.Source 1

  • Birth registration on July 10, 1875.Source 1
  • She died on June 8, 1961 in Utrecht, Utrecht, Nederland, she was 85 years old.Source 2

  • A child of Theodorus Henricus Joannes Marie Verwaaijen and Martha Theodora Anthonette Brantjes

Household of Johanna Josephine Nicolette Martha Verwaaijen

She is married to Louis Joseph Stephanus Maria Brantjes.

They got married on September 16, 1902 at Arnhem, Gelderland, Nederland, she was 27 years old.Source 3
